Course Overview
This three-day instructor led course equips IT professionals with the knowledge and skills to implement IPv6 in real-world networks. Participants will explore IPv6 fundamentals, key mechanisms, and security considerations, while learning practical strategies to integrate IPv6 alongside existing IPv4 infrastructure. Through hands-on guidance and planning insights, this course prepares network administrators, engineers, and designers to manage a smooth transition to the next-generation Internet protocol.
At the completion of this course, participants should be able to:
- Describe IPv6 addressing, header structure, and messaging formats.
- Configure essential IPv6 functions, including address assignment, discovery, and conflict prevention.
- Evaluate network services and protocol compatibility for IPv6 deployment.
- Apply security measures specific to IPv6, including IPSec and enterprise best practices.
- Execute transition strategies such as dual-stack implementation, tunneling, and protocol translation.
- Understand Mobile IPv6 concepts and applications for modern networks.
- Develop practical deployment plans, including address allocation, integration methods, and operational best practices.

Course Audience
This course is intended for network administrators, network engineers, system engineers, and IT professionals responsible for planning, deploying, or managing IPv6 in enterprise or service provider environments. It is also suitable for network designers and architects seeking to deepen their understanding of IPv6 features, integration strategies, and security considerations.
Prerequisites
- Basic understanding of TCP/IP networking and IPv4 concepts.
- Experience with routing, switching, and general network administration.
- Familiarity with enterprise network services and security practices is helpful but not required.
